Claude L Bullard wrote:
> I'm waiting for the W3C to tell us that all of the 
> new specifications require RDF ontologies.
	My hope is that if anyone tries this, we'll be able to tell
them to simply use GRDDL[1] instead. Given GRDDL, the RDF partisans
really can't complain any more about non-RDF encodings since GRDDL
provides the mechanism for RDF processors to treat non-RDF XML objects
as though they were RDF encoded.
